Antica ed assai nobile famiglia germanica originaria della Carinzia propagata, nel corso dei secoli, in diverse città del territorio germanico e svizzero. L'antica nobiltà della famiglia Hiltebrand è confermata dalla presenza del blasone (descrizione dello stemma) nei più accreditati registri araldici europei. In Svizzera si trova anche la forma Hiltbrand.

Blazon of family
Hiltebrand

De sable, au lion d'or, supportant de sa patte dextre deux annelets du même, l'un sur l'autre. Cimier: le lion, issant.

Blason de la famille Hiltebrand. Source: "Armorial Général par J.B.Rietstap - Deuxième èdition refondue et augmentée".

Blazon of family
Hiltbrand

In Gold auf rotem Dreiberg brennender, schwarzer Ast.

Hiltbrand von Basel BS. Quelle: Das Wappenbuch E. E. Zunft zum Schlüssel in Basel, von W. R. Staehelin, 1514, Heft 4, 1948.

Blazon of family
Hiltbrand

Schrägrechts geteilt von Rot, Gold und Schwarz.

Hiltbrand von Bern BE, ehemals von Diemtigen BE. Quelle: Wappenbuch der burgerlichen Geschlechter der Stadt Bern von Felix Friedrich Hürzeler (1860-1935), Zeichnungen von Paul Bösch (1889-1969), Herausgegeben von der Burgergemeinde Bern, 1932.

Blazon of family
Hiltbrand

In Rot drei golden besamte, silberne Rosen (2, 1).

Hiltbrand von Wimmis BE. Quelle: Wimmis, Kirchenfenster in der Pfarrkirche.
